在区块链行业的快速发展中,以太坊作为一个开源的区块链平台,提供了强大的智能合约功能。许多企业和开发者都开始选择使用以太坊建立私有链,以便在内部进行安全的交易和数据存储。为了有效地利用这些私有链,用户必须掌握如何将以太坊钱包连接到私有链的相关知识和步骤。本文将详细阐述这一过程,并解答与此相关的多个问题。
以太坊私有链是一种在以太坊公链基础上建立的私有网络,通常由特定的组织或企业管理。与公有链不同,私有链的访问权限受到严格控制,只有授权的用户才能参与网络中的交易和智能合约执行。私有链的创建目的常常是为了提供更高的安全性、隐私和可控性,使得企业能在合规的框架下利用区块链技术。
创建以太坊私有链通常包括设置网络、节点和合约等步骤。用户需要搭建私有链的节点并配置相关参数,在确保网络安全及性能的前提下完成需求。
创建以太坊私有链涉及多个步骤,下面是一个简要的流程:
以太坊钱包是用户与以太坊网络交互的重要工具,提供了安全存储和管理以太币(ETH)及其他基于以太坊的代币的功能。常见的钱包有 MetaMask、MyEtherWallet 和 Geth 自带的钱包。
以 MetaMask 为例,安装步骤如下:
将以太坊钱包连接到私有链,用户需要确保网络节点已成功运行,然后使用以下步骤:
通过以上步骤,用户便可以轻松将以太坊钱包连接至私有链,实现跨链交互和资产管理。
使用以太坊钱包时,用户可能会遇到一些问题,以下列出了几个常见问题及其解决方案:
如果钱包无法连接到私有链,首先要检查网络参数是否正确设置,包括 RPC URL 和链ID。同时,确保私有链的节点正在运行并已正确配置。此外,网络防火墙设置也可能会影响连接,可以尝试禁用防火墙或添加例外规则。
发送交易失败可能是由于交易费用不足、 nonce 值错误或私有链的智能合约存在问题。用户需要确认当前余额是否足够支付交易费用,同时检查 nonce 值是否设置正确。如果一切看似正常,可以考虑重启链节点来解决问题。
如果用户找不到他们的钱包地址,通常是因为没有正确导入钱包或使用了错误的助记词。用户应确保在设置钱包时,妥善保存助记词,并在恢复钱包时按照正确的顺序输入。
为了确保钱包安全,用户应避免在不安全的环境下使用其钱包,例如不在公共网络中输入密码。同时要定期备份钱包,并尽量使用硬件钱包进行大额交易。
账户余额显示不正确可能是由于链的状态不同步或者缓存问题。尝试刷新钱包或者重新连接节点,保证已获取最新的链状态。
在以太坊钱包中导出私钥或助记词的步骤因钱包而异。通常在钱包设置或安全选项中可以找到相关的导出选项。用户在导出私钥时需要特别小心,因为这直接关系到钱包的安全性。
在使用以太坊钱包连接私有链时,以下是一些最佳实践:
总结而言,将以太坊钱包连接到私有链是一项复杂但是十分有价值的技能,掌握了这一技能可以更好地利用区块链技术为企业带来便利。希望本文的介绍能为广大用户提供帮助,同时在使用中要保持对安全和合规的重视,确保区块链项目的顺利进行。
leave a reply